Avant Tech is looking for a passionate and skilled Cardiovascular Registered Nurse (RN) to join our outstanding cardiology team. In this role, you will provide high-quality nursing care to patients with various cardiovascular conditions. You will be responsible for monitoring patients' health, administering medications, and collaborating with healthcare professionals to develop and implement individualized care plans.
Key Responsibilities:
- Perform thorough assessments of patients with cardiovascular diseases and conditions.
- Monitor patient vital signs, report any changes, and provide timely interventions.
- Administer prescribed medications, treatments, and therapies accurately and safely.
- Educate patients and their families about cardiovascular health, lifestyle modifications, and post-treatment care.
- Collaborate with a multidisciplinary team to coordinate comprehensive patient care.
- Document patient care services and maintain accurate records in electronic health records.
- Participate in patient care meetings and contribute to quality improvement initiatives.
- Support patients emotionally during their treatment and recovery process.
Requirements
- Qualifications:
- Active and unrestricted RN license in the applicable state.
- Bachelor’s Degree in Nursing (BSN) preferred.
- Minimum of 2 years of experience in a cardiovascular or critical care setting.
- Current certifications in Basic Life Support (BLS) and Advanced Cardiac Life Support (ACLS).
- Strong clinical assessment, critical thinking, and decision-making skills.
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ills to interact with patients and families.
- Ability to work effectively in a fast-paced, team-oriented environment.
- Preferred Qualifications:
- Certification in cardiovascular nursing (i.e., CCRN, CVRN).
- Experience with cardiac monitoring and management of arrhythmias.
- Familiarity with electronic health records and telemetry systems.
